WILD weather didn't stop thousands of people turning out for the Anzac Day service at Club Forster in 2014. The service went ahead at the last minute despite an earlier blackout.
A record number of people attended the dawn service held on Little Street and the 11am service at Club Forster.
Severe thunderstorms meant organisers were forced to cancel the Anzac march from Wharf Street to Little Street and had to move the event indoors to Club Forster.
